#BookDiscussion: What advice would you offer to new book bloggers?




Welcome to this weeks bookish discussion!  Today it's advice about being a book blogger.  



I think my biggest advice would be not to request a ton of books all at once.  I know that you think you can do a ton of books but trust it gets overwhelming really fast.  Over the years my Netgalley account has had anywhere from 1000+ to a few hundred books at once time.  Right now I have just under 200 books to get done and I am slowly banging them out. 

So take it one day and one book at a time and request things as you get done with what you are working on.  That way you can make sure to review in a timely manner and not get overwhelmed with needing to get hundreds of books done.  

Another great tip is to keep track of release dates so you are reviewing books before they are released.
